Air Peace orders five new Embraer E175s

Nigeria-based Air Peace, West Africa’s largest airline, has ordered five Embraer E175 aircraft. This strategic decision marks a significant step forward and is in line with Air Peace’s ongoing strategy to modernize its fleet. This acquisition is in line with Air Peace’s determination to become the operator of the largest and youngest aircraft fleet in Africa. It reinforces Air Peace’s commitment to improving domestic and regional network connectivity and paves the way for further regional expansion. Deliveries of the 88-seat aircraft begin in 2024. The value of the order, according to the list price, is USD 288.3 million.

Already the operator of Embraer’s newest and largest jet, the E195-E2, these smaller aircraft will complement the airline’s existing fleet, enabling Air Peace to dynamically match capacity with demand, protecting yields and route viability.
